Default Question for early Convertible owners

I have an 87 vert and my switch on the drivers door that releases the decklid does not seem to be working anymore. I have to use the passenger side switch in order to get the decklid to open. Does Ecklers.. or Mid America sell this switch or will I have to give Vette to Vette a call ?

If the switch physically feels ok, as in not wobbly/ feels like the other switch, it most likely is ok. Try removing it and checking that all connections are made, voltage is present and that it indeed does or does not switch.
